St. Trinity Church in Chelyabinsk is located at Kirova Street, 60A. It is one of the oldest churches in the city, originally founded in 1768. Restored in the 1990s after the destruction of the Christmas Cathedral, it became the largest in Chelyabinsk. Inside the church are venerated relics: the remains of Seraphim of Sarov, Saint Trifon the Martyr, Apostle Andrew the First-called and Healer Panteleimon. The icon of Our Lady of Signs is particularly popular among parishioners, considered miraculous. The interior decoration of the church is done in Васнецовский style.
